Types of Games and Stakes Available
One of the defining features of leading PokerBros clubs is their extensive game varieties and staking options. These clubs typically host No-Limit Hold’em and Pot-Limit Omaha, which are the most popular formats among online players. For instance, Snap Poker offers games ranging from micro-stakes to high-stakes games, providing opportunities for both beginners looking to learn and high rollers seeking challenge. Additionally, Omaha variants often include 4-, 5-, or 6-card PLO, greatly expanding strategic possibilities.
Some clubs also host mixed formats and specialty games, including short-deck poker or other regional variants, to diversify the offering further. Stakes range from as low as $0.01/$0.02 for casual players to $10/$20 or higher for advanced and professional players. The availability of multiple stakes ensures that players of all skill levels and bankrolls can find appropriate tables, making these clubs truly inclusive.

Smart Bankroll Management for Different Stakes
Effective bankroll management is fundamental to long-term success in online poker. As an initial step, allocate your bankroll according to the stakes you play. A common guideline is to have at least 20 buy-ins for cash games at your level—more for higher stakes or tournament play. For instance, if you play $0.50/$1.00 No-Limit Hold’em, aim for a bankroll of at least $200 for cash games, and proportionally more for tournament buy-ins.
Adjust your bankroll management strategy based on your skill level, variance, and the specific dynamics of each club. Some clubs with softer games may require fewer bankroll buffers, whereas competitive environments might demand more conservative bankrolls.

Understanding the Union System and Its Impact on Gameplay
Major PokerBros Unions and Their Characteristics
The backbone of PokerBros’s ecosystem is its union system, akin to regional or thematic leagues that group various clubs under a common banner. The most prominent unions include the Diamond Union, Paradise Union, and Panamericana Union, each offering unique benefits and communities.
The Diamond Union, for instance, boasts the largest player base—over 78,000 players within Snap Poker alone—and is renowned for high volume, variety, and premium tournament series. The Paradise Union, now merged with Panamericana, offers a blend of U.S. recreational games alongside Latin American high-stakes competition, catering to a broad spectrum of players and stakes.
Benefits of Joining Large Unions like Diamond and Paradise
Large unions provide advantages such as increased traffic, broader game selection, and organized tournament series. For example, the DSOP series occurs several times annually, drawing hundreds of players and offering sizable guarantees—these are crucial opportunities for players to showcase their skills and win significant prizes.
Membership in reputed unions also often means better support and fair play standards. The cohesive community environment fosters friendly competition and longevity, enriching your overall online poker journey.
How Union Mergers Affect Game Traffic and Options
Union mergers like the Paradise and Panamericana create larger, more diverse player pools, leading to increased traffic and game variety across multiple stakes and formats. These consolidation efforts aim to reduce slow traffic issues and enhance tournament offerings, making them more attractive for players worldwide. As a result, players benefit from more consistent gaming opportunities, better liquidity, and a vibrant community culture.
